2005 Mitsubishi Pajero vs. 2005 Nissan Murano

To start off, both 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ero and 2005 Nissan Murano were released in the same year (2005).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,496 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Nissan Murano is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Nissan Murano (245 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 131 more horse power than 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ero. (114 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Nissan Murano should accelerate faster than 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ero weights approximately 111 kg more than 2005 Nissan Murano.

Because 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Nissan Murano.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Nissan Murano (334 Nm) has 94 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ero. (240 Nm). This means 2005 Nissan Murano will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Mitsubishi Pajero.
